French Marigolds are useful too. Don't know about seed, but I generally cheat and get some trays of seedlings from the garden centre.
Like Angi I'd also recommend Limnanthes (sometime sold as "Poached Egg plants") and found them useful in my greenhouse. Here they attracted Hoverflies, whose larvae were good at hoovering up the aphids on my peppers.
